Motorist dies as car hits bridge
A 28-year-old man died when his car hit a bridge in Gloucestershire and overturned.

Police said the man, who came from Hereford, appeared to lose control of his Renault Clio on the B4213.

The car hit a small brick-built bridge at Lower Apperley, south of Tewkesbury, on Tuesday.

The man, who has not been named, was pronounced dead at the scene. Police have appealed for witnesses to the accident to contact them.
